Kinds Of Living Room Lighting
Selecting the ideal type of lighting is necessary to accomplishing the desired environment in a living room. The most common types include:
Ambient Lighting: This functions as the main source of light, producing an overall glow in the room. Typical fixtures include ceiling lights, chandeliers, and flush mounts.
Job Lighting: Focused lighting designed for particular activities such as checking out or playing games. Examples include table lamps, floor lamps, and wall sconces.
Accent Lighting: Used to highlight art work, architectural information, or any location of interest. This can be accomplished through recessed lighting, mounted lights, or spotlighting.
Decorative Lighting: Primarily serves an aesthetic function, adding character to the room. Examples consist of distinct light fixtures, lanterns, or string lights.

Designs of Living Room Lighting
The design of lighting can significantly change the character of a living room. Here are some popular styles that UK house owners typically think about:
Modern: Characterized by tidy lines, minimalistic designs, and making use of metals or glass. Typical in contemporary homes.
Industrial: Utilizes rugged materials such as exposed bulbs and metal fixtures, capturing a raw, city feel.
Vintage: Often includes antique or vintage-style fixtures with warm, soft lighting, appropriate for those who value nostalgia.
Scandinavian: Recognized for its simplicity, functionality, and usage of natural products. Lighting often integrates wooden aspects.
Traditional: Incorporates traditional styles with elaborate details, developing a classic feel that matches traditional interiors.

Factors to Consider When Buying Living Room Lighting
When looking for living room lighting in the UK, consider the following elements to ensure the very best choices:
Room Size: Larger rooms may need numerous lighting fixtures to ensure adequate lighting, while smaller sized areas can work well with a single centerpiece.
Ceiling Height: The height of the ceiling can influence the type of lighting selected. Pendant lights might work well in high ceilings, while flush installs are more ideal for lower ceilings.
Color Temperature: The warmth or coolness of the light can impact the room's ambiance. Warmer lights (2700K to 3000K) are usually chosen for a comfortable feel, while cooler lights (3500K to 4100K) can create a more modern environment.
Dimmers: Consider integrating dimmer switches to adjust the brightness according to various activities or moods.
Energy Efficiency: With growing issues over energy consumption, consider LED choices that offer effectiveness and longevity.

Where to Buy Living Room Lighting in the UK
There are lots of alternatives for purchasing living room lighting in the UK. Whether you're searching for online benefit or regional showrooms, consider the following sources:
Home Improvement Stores: Major sellers such as B&Q, Homebase, and Wickes normally provide a varied series of lighting services, from spending plan to premium options.
Online Retailers: Websites like Amazon, Wayfair, and eBay offer substantial choices with client evaluates to assist your choices.
Specialized Lighting Stores: If you're trying to find distinct or high-end fixtures, think about going to shops like John Lewis or Local Light.
Home Decor Boutiques: Small stores frequently bring curated collections of trendy and captivating lighting fixtures.
Do it yourself Stores: Local hardware stores may use a selection of basic lighting choices.
